New Bill Makes Rural Mental Health A Priority

A U.S. Senator announces a bill to help farmers manage their mental health.

Senator Jon Tester’s measure would provide the Department Of Agriculture employees voluntary stress management training, create a partnership with the Department Of Health for a $3 million dollar public awareness campaign, and direct the agriculture secretary to create a mental health task force.’

Data from the Centers for Disease Control shows the suicide rate is 45 percent higher in rural America than in urban areas.
